I had a stomach ulcer when I went to a gastroenterology clinic for check up. I underwent upper endoscopy and the doctor diagnosed me of h pylori ulcer. However, when biopsies were taken from the intestine, they mentioned that I have cmv (cytomegalovirus) in my intestine. They want me to see the" infectious disease" doctor immediately. They also made me take the hiv test for which the result was negative. Please suggest if there is a cause for concern and if I really have to go to the infectious disease doctor.
